This photo was taken few years back during a winter vacation in Gumarg, India. At about 8,690 ft in the Western Himalayas, Gulmarg is a popular hill station and skiing destination. This photo was taken on 28th December - on the 3rd day after the first snowfall in that region, I would not like to go there during January- early March! :-) Now, even the day temperatures are in minus C.
